Andrew Murphy, a dedicated professional with a proven track record as a Project Manager, Electrical Team Leader, and an Engineer-in-Training (E.I.T.). With six years of industry experience and a relentless pursuit of professional development, Andrew is currently on the path to obtaining his Professional Engineer (PE) certification. Andrew earned his Bachelor of Science in Biomedical Engineering from Texas A&M University in 2008 and holds a Master of Theology from Dallas Theological Seminary. This diverse educational foundation enriches his problem-solving skills, determination, and effective communication. Andrew‘s journey in the industry began as a CAD Drafter, evolving into a multifaceted role as a Project Manager and Mechanical Designer. His extensive experience spans various sectors, including industrial, municipal, medium voltage, mission-critical, commercial, multi-family, high-rise, defense, and education.
